Output 7105febb09f03dc2b8bb79e41d71fae82ebc692c874cdf18d426e0c0b49f1112:1

value
3561983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3da5835dc175878c198afc78b6ec5949a42e4458 OP_EQUAL
address
37JyRJPbHCh7Ufo3AzYcKFLDfGPJFENhzE
transaction
7105febb09f03dc2b8bb79e41d71fae82ebc692c874cdf18d426e0c0b49f1112
confirmations
350530
spent
true